Differnace b/w SID and Global data base name
please tell me what is differance b/w SID and global data base name.
Hi,
Oracle System Identifier (SID)
A name that identifies a specific instance of a running pre-release 8.1 Oracle database. For any database, there is at least one instance referencing the database.
For pre-release 8.1 databases, SID is used to identify the database. The SID is included in the connect descriptor of a tnsnames.ora file and in the definition of the listener in the listener.ora file.
http://download-uk.oracle.com/docs/cd/B19306_01/network.102/b14213/glossary.htm#i433004
Global database name
The full name of the database which uniquely identifies it from any other database. The global database name is of the form "database_name.database_domain," for example, sales.us.acme.com.
The database name portion, sales, is a simple name you wish to call your database. The database domain portion, us.acme.com, specifies the database domain in which the database is located, making the global database name unique. When possible, Oracle Corporation recommends that your database domain mirror the network domain.
The global database name is the default service name of the database, as specified by the SERVICE_NAMES parameter in the initialization parameter file.

Transfer of xml file elements to data base columns
hi all,
i have to store xml file's data(element values) into the data base(table columns).
i heard that we can acheive this by XSU.
IS it is mediator between xml and db? if yes how to install it.
i tried something as below
with t as (
select xmltype('<Message-Header>
<Message-Id>1234</Message-Id>
<Sender-Company-ID>4569</Sender-Company-ID>
<Sender-Company-Name>abc company</Sender-Company-Nam
<Sender-User-ID>AA</Sender-User-ID>
<Recv-Company-ID>050</Recv-Company-ID>
<Recv-Company-Name>XYZ pvt.ltd</Recv-Company-Name>
<Creation-Time>20101019 15:59:39</Creation-Time>
</Message-Header>') as xml from dual
)but i am getting following error. can anybody explain about this
SQL> ed
Wrote file afiedt.buf
1 with t as (
2 select xmltype('<Message-Header>
3 <Message-Id>1234</Message-Id>
4 <Sender-Company-ID>4569</Sender-Company-ID>
5 <Sender-Company-Name>abc company</Sender-Company-Name>
6 <Sender-User-ID>AA</Sender-User-ID>
7 <Recv-Company-ID>050</Recv-Company-ID>
8 <Recv-Company-Name>XYZ pvt.ltd</Recv-Company-Name>
9 <Creation-Time>20101019 15:59:39</Creation-Time>
10 </Message-Header>') as xml from dual
11* )
SQL> /
with t as (
ERROR at line 1:
ORA-01041: internal error. hostdef extension doesn't existPlease help me..
my db version is Oracle Database 10g Release 10.2.0.1.0 - ProductionHi,
What are you trying to achieve with a single WITH clause and no SELECT?
Please see this from the documentation if you want to use it properly :
http://download.oracle.com/docs/cd/B19306_01/server.102/b14200/statements_10002.htm#i2077142
Apart from its true purpose of subquery factoring, the WITH clause is often use here and there to simulate a table content, but you'll always need a SELECT.
Maybe that's what you were trying to do?
As for your question, starting with release 10.2, Oracle provides XMLTable to shred XML documents into relational structures.
For example,
with t as (
select xmltype('<Message-Header>
<Message-Id>1234</Message-Id>
<Sender-Company-ID>4569</Sender-Company-ID>
<Sender-Company-Name>abc company</Sender-Company-Name>
<Sender-User-ID>AA</Sender-User-ID>
<Recv-Company-ID>050</Recv-Company-ID>
<Recv-Company-Name>XYZ pvt.ltd</Recv-Company-Name>
<Creation-Time>20101019 15:59:39</Creation-Time>
</Message-Header>') as xml from dual
select x.*
from t,
XMLTable(
'/Message-Header'
passing t.xml
columns
message_id number path 'Message-Id',
sender_company_id number path 'Sender-Company-ID',
sender_company_name varchar2(30) path 'Sender-Company-Name',
sender_user_id varchar2(30) path 'Sender-User-ID',
recv_company_id varchar2(30) path 'Recv-Company-ID',
recv_company_name varchar2(30) path 'Recv-Company-Name',
creation_time varchar2(30) path 'Creation-Time'
) x
;If you're working in PL/SQL, and the XML resides in a variable, you can directly do (with necessary datatype conversion in the SELECT) :
insert into your_table ( <your_columns_list> )
select <your_columns_list>
from XMLTable(
'/Message-Header'
passing your_xml_var
columns
message_id number path 'Message-Id',
sender_company_id number path 'Sender-Company-ID',
sender_company_name varchar2(30) path 'Sender-Company-Name',
sender_user_id varchar2(30) path 'Sender-User-ID',
recv_company_id varchar2(30) path 'Recv-Company-ID',
recv_company_name varchar2(30) path 'Recv-Company-Name',
creation_time varchar2(30) path 'Creation-Time'
) x
; -

Performance problem in select data from data base
hello all,
could you please suggest me which select statement is good for fetch data form data base if data base contain more than 10 lac records.
i am using SELECT PACKAGE SIZE n statement, but it's taking lot of time .
with best regards
srinivas rathodHi Srinivas,
if you have huge data and selecting ,you could decrease little bit time if you use better techniques.
I do not think SELECT PACKAGE SIZE will give good performance
see the below examples :
ABAP Code Samples for Simple Performance Tuning Techniques
1. Query including select and sorting functionality
tables: mara, mast.
data: begin of itab_new occurs 0,
matnr like mara-matnr,
ernam like mara-ernam,
mtart like mara-mtart,
matkl like mara-matkl,
werks like mast-werks,
aenam like mast-aenam,
stlal like mast-stlal,
end of itab_new.
select fmatnr fernam fmtart fmatkl gwerks gaenam g~stlal
into table itab_new from mara as f inner join mast as g on
fmatnr = gmatnr where gstlal = '01' order by fernam.
Code B
tables: mara, mast.
data: begin of itab_new occurs 0,
matnr like mara-matnr,
ernam like mara-ernam,
mtart like mara-mtart,
matkl like mara-matkl,
werks like mast-werks,
aenam like mast-aenam,
stlal like mast-stlal,
end of itab_new.
select fmatnr fernam fmtart fmatkl gwerks gaenam g~stlal
into table itab_new from mara as f inner join mast as g on f~matnr =
gmatnr where gstlal = '01'.
sort itab_new by ernam.
Both the above codes essentially do the same function, but the execution time for code B is considerably lesser than that of Code A. Reason: The Order by clause associated with a select statement increases the execution time of the statement, so it is profitable to sort the internal table once after selecting the data.

CRM sales order and data base field in R/3
Where can I see in R/3 that the replicated CRM sales order is created in CRM?
Is there a field e. g. in the data base table VBAK or VBAP?Hi,
you can find the information in VBAK table in field LOGSYSB, which is the logical system with which document was created.
Enter the CRM logical system name in this field, and you will find all the orders created in CRM system.
